| [TestFixture] |
| public class TestScoreCachingWrappingScorer : LuceneTestCase |
| { |
| private sealed class SimpleScorer : Scorer |
| { |
| private int idx = 0; |
| private int doc = -1; |
| |
| public SimpleScorer(Weight weight) |
| : base(weight) |
| { |
| } |
| |
| public override float GetScore() |
| { |
| // advance idx on purpose, so that consecutive calls to score will get |
| // different results. this is to emulate computation of a score. If |
| // ScoreCachingWrappingScorer is used, this should not be called more than |
| // once per document. |
| return idx == scores.Length ? float.NaN : scores[idx++]; |
| } |
| |
| public override int Freq => 1; |
| |
| public override int DocID => doc; |
| |
| public override int NextDoc() |
| { |
| return ++doc < scores.Length ? doc : NO_MORE_DOCS; |
| } |
| |
| public override int Advance(int target) |
| { |
| doc = target; |
| return doc < scores.Length ? doc : NO_MORE_DOCS; |
| } |
| |
| public override long GetCost() |
| { |
| return scores.Length; |
| } |
| } |
| |
| private sealed class ScoreCachingCollector : ICollector |
| { |
| private int idx = 0; |
| private Scorer scorer; |
| public readonly float[] mscores; |
| |
| public ScoreCachingCollector(int numToCollect) |
| { |
| mscores = new float[numToCollect]; |
| } |
| |
| public void Collect(int doc) |
| { |
| // just a sanity check to avoid IOOB. |
| if (idx == mscores.Length) |
| { |
| return; |
| } |
| |
| // just call score() a couple of times and record the score. |
| mscores[idx] = scorer.GetScore(); |
| mscores[idx] = scorer.GetScore(); |
| mscores[idx] = scorer.GetScore(); |
| ++idx; |
| } |
| |
| public void SetNextReader(AtomicReaderContext context) |
| { |
| } |
| |
| public void SetScorer(Scorer scorer) |
| { |
| this.scorer = new ScoreCachingWrappingScorer(scorer); |
| } |
| |
| public bool AcceptsDocsOutOfOrder => true; |
| } |
| |
| private static readonly float[] scores = new float[] { 0.7767749f, 1.7839992f, 8.9925785f, 7.9608946f, 0.07948637f, 2.6356435f, 7.4950366f, 7.1490803f, 8.108544f, 4.961808f, 2.2423935f, 7.285586f, 4.6699767f }; |
| |
| [Test] |
| public virtual void TestGetScores() |
| { |
| Directory directory = NewDirectory(); |
| RandomIndexWriter writer = new RandomIndexWriter( |
| #if FEATURE_INSTANCE_TESTDATA_INITIALIZATION |
| this, |
| #endif |
| Random, directory); |
| writer.Commit(); |
| IndexReader ir = writer.GetReader(); |
| writer.Dispose(); |
| IndexSearcher searcher = NewSearcher(ir); |
| Weight fake = (new TermQuery(new Term("fake", "weight"))).CreateWeight(searcher); |
| Scorer s = new SimpleScorer(fake); |
| ScoreCachingCollector scc = new ScoreCachingCollector(scores.Length); |
| scc.SetScorer(s); |
| |
| // We need to iterate on the scorer so that its doc() advances. |
| int doc; |
| while ((doc = s.NextDoc()) != DocIdSetIterator.NO_MORE_DOCS) |
| { |
| scc.Collect(doc); |
| } |
| |
| for (int i = 0; i < scores.Length; i++) |
| { |
| Assert.AreEqual(scores[i], scc.mscores[i], 0f); |
| } |
| ir.Dispose(); |
| directory.Dispose(); |
| } |
| } |
| } |
